The Western Cape Department of Infrastructure is inviting applications for a Candidate Engineer Programme position under the Candidate Programme and Professional Development stream. This is a 12-month contract post based in Oudtshoorn, Western Cape, and is intended to provide structured technical exposure within civil engineering functions related to provincial infrastructure.

This opportunity is suited to qualified civil engineers who are registered, or eligible for registration, with the Engineering Council of South Africa and who are seeking structured professional development within a public sector environment. The post is offered on a contract basis for a fixed 12-month period.

Minimum Requirements

  • Engineering Degree in:
    • BEng, or
    • BSc Eng, or
    • Relevant qualification in Civil Engineering
  • Registration with the Engineering Council of South Africa as a Candidate Engineer upon appointment
  • Valid driving licence

Scope of Duties

  • Provide technical services and support related to civil engineering design, research, and infrastructure maintenance projects.
  • Assist with the planning, design, operation, and maintenance of engineering systems that support the provincial road network.
  • Develop cost-effective engineering solutions in line with approved standards, specifications, and safety requirements.
  • Evaluate and review existing technical manuals, standard drawings, and procedures.
  • Support the integration of updated engineering practices and emerging technologies.
  • Provide training and development support to technicians and technologists.

Office-Based Responsibilities

  • Prepare inputs to support effective resource planning and utilisation.
  • Ensure compliance with supply chain management procedures.
  • Adhere to human resource administration processes.
  • Compile and submit reports on service delivery outcomes.
  • Ensure compliance with legal, statutory, and regulatory requirements, including occupational health and safety standards.

Research and Development Responsibilities

  • Keep up to date with new engineering technologies, methods, and procedures.
  • Conduct research and literature studies relevant to civil engineering practices.
  • Liaise with professional bodies and engineering councils on technical matters.
  • Participate in an approved professional development programme for ECSA registration.

Additional Requirements

  • Preference may be given to candidates with three to six years of post-qualification experience in civil infrastructure projects.
  • Preference may also be given to candidates who have achieved a Degree of Responsibility at level D or E in accordance with ECSA requirements.
